Anne Frank House

The Anne Frank House is undoubtedly one of the most visited and well-known buildings in all of Amsterdam and the Netherlands. The historic building is where Anne Frank, a widely discussed Jewish victim of the Holocaust, hid with her family from Nazi persecution during the German occupation of the Netherlands in World War II. Anne Frank and her family hid for over two years at the rear of the 17th-century canal house in a part known as the Secret Annex.
